1. Fujian Provincial Key Laboratory of Biochemical Technology, Institute of Pharmaceutical Engineering, Huaqiao University, Xiamen 361021, P. R. China
2. Jiangxi Key Laboratory of Stomatology and Biomedicine, School of Stomatology, Nanchang University, Nanchang 330006, P. R. China
3. State Key Laboratory of Molecular Vaccinology and Molecular Diagnostics, Center for Molecular Imaging and Translational Medicine, School of Public Health, Xiamen University, Xiamen 361021, P. R. China
4. Institute for Translational Medicine, School of Basic Medical Science, Fujian Medical University, Fuzhou 350122, P. R. China
5. Faculty for Applied Chemistry, Reutlingen University, Alteburgstr, 150, Reutlingen 72762, Germany
6. NMI Natural and Medical Sciences Institute, University of Tübingen, Markwiesenstr, 55, Reutlingen 72770, Germany